Guns roar again on LoC in Uri

Date:

Suhail Khan

Uri, Dec 06 (GNS) : Fresh exchange of firing rattled along the Line of Control in Uri Sector of North Kashmir’s Baramulla district on Wednesday night.

Official sources told GNS that Pakistan army again resorted to unprovoked ceasefire violation in the Kamalkote area of Uri sector and targeted Indian posts with heavy firing and shelling.

A Senior Police official also confirmed the incident and said that morter shelling reported in the same area during night, he said no loss of life or injury was reported so far.

Local sources told GNS that fresh ceasefire violation created panic in the area, added that exchange of firing between the two sides continued whole night.

Pertinently on Wednesday two army soldiers identified as Sepoy Dupo Veshunath and Naik M Walim of 8 Rashtriya Rifles were injured in a ceasefire violation who were later hospitalised.(GNS)
